OpenClaw(龙虾)在Ubuntu 24.04 LTS怎么重装参数示例
2026-03-19 2引言
OpenClaw(龙虾) 是一个开源的、面向跨境电商数据采集与监控场景的命令行工具,常用于自动化抓取平台商品页、价格变动、库存状态等公开信息。它并非官方平台SDK或SaaS服务,而是由社区维护的Python项目(GitHub仓库名通常为 openclaw),需自行编译/安装。‘重装参数示例’指在Ubuntu 24.04 LTS系统中清除旧配置后,按需重新安装并传入特定CLI参数的实操过程。

要点速读(TL;DR)
- OpenClaw非平台官方工具,属第三方开源爬虫框架,使用前须确认目标网站Robots协议及当地法律合规性;
- Ubuntu 24.04 LTS(基于Linux kernel 6.8)需预装Python 3.10+、pip、git及常见编译依赖;
- 重装核心步骤:卸载→清理缓存与配置→拉取最新源码→用
pip install -e .可编辑安装→通过openclaw --help验证+参数组合调用; - 典型参数如
--url、--selector、--output json、--timeout 30需严格匹配目标页面结构,否则返回空或报错。
它能解决哪些问题
- 场景痛点:手动监控竞品价格/库存耗时易漏 → 对应价值:支持定时任务+JSON/CSV导出,适配ERP或BI系统自动接入;
- 场景痛点:多平台(Amazon/Shopify/Walmart)页面结构差异大,通用爬虫失效 → 对应价值:通过CSS/XPath selector灵活定义提取规则,单配置复用;
- 场景痛点:旧版OpenClaw在Ubuntu 24.04上因依赖冲突(如旧版aiohttp与Python 3.12不兼容)启动失败 → 对应价值:重装可强制更新依赖树,规避运行时ImportError或SSL握手异常。
怎么用/怎么重装(Ubuntu 24.04 LTS)
以下为经卖家实测验证的重装流程(基于官方GitHub仓库 https://github.com/openclaw/openclaw,截至2024年Q2最新提交):
- 卸载旧版本:执行
pip uninstall openclaw -y; - 清理残留:删除
~/.config/openclaw/(配置目录)和~/.cache/openclaw/(缓存); - 安装系统依赖:运行
sudo apt update && sudo apt install -y python3-dev git build-essential libssl-dev libffi-dev; - 克隆源码:执行
git clone https://github.com/openclaw/openclaw.git && cd openclaw; - 创建虚拟环境(推荐):运行
python3 -m venv venv && source venv/bin/activate; - 可编辑安装+指定参数示例:执行
pip install -e . && openclaw --url "https://example.com/product" --selector "span#price" --output json --timeout 25 --retry 2。
⚠️ 注意:参数含义以openclaw --help输出为准;部分参数(如--proxy)需额外配置认证,否则报407错误。
费用/成本影响因素
- 是否启用代理IP池(影响请求成功率与反爬绕过能力);
- 目标网站反爬强度(JS渲染页面需集成Playwright,增加内存/CPU开销);
- 并发请求数(
--concurrency值过高易触发限流,需配合--delay调节); - 数据持久化方式(本地文件零成本;对接MySQL/PostgreSQL需自建DB实例);
- 是否定制开发selector逻辑或异常处理模块(涉及Python开发人力投入)。
为了拿到准确部署成本,你通常需要准备:目标URL列表、页面结构截图、期望输出字段、日均请求数、现有服务器配置(CPU/内存/带宽)。
常见坑与避坑清单
- 坑1:直接
pip install openclaw安装PyPI旧包(v0.3.x),不兼容Ubuntu 24.04的glibc 2.39 → 避坑:必须从GitHub源码安装,禁用PyPI包; - 坑2:未设置
--user-agent导致403 Forbidden → 避坑:在参数中显式添加--user-agent "Mozilla/5.0 (X11; Linux x86_64) AppleWebKit/537.36"; - 坑3:JSON输出含Unicode转义(如
\u4ef7\u683c)影响ERP解析 → 避坑:加--ensure-ascii false参数; - 坑4:定时任务(cron)中执行失败,因PATH或venv未激活 → 避坑:用绝对路径调用
/full/path/to/venv/bin/openclaw。
FAQ
OpenClaw(龙虾)靠谱吗/正规吗/是否合规?
OpenClaw是MIT协议开源项目,代码透明可审计,但其使用合法性完全取决于采集行为本身:须遵守目标网站robots.txt、服务条款,以及《中华人民共和国反不正当竞争法》《数据安全法》关于自动化采集的限制。跨境卖家用于监控自身店铺公开数据属合理范围;采集竞品非公开数据(如后台库存、用户评论原始ID)存在法律风险,建议咨询合规律师。
OpenClaw(龙虾)适合哪些卖家/平台/地区/类目?
适合具备基础Linux运维能力、有自建技术团队或外包开发资源的中大型跨境卖家;适用于Amazon、eBay、AliExpress、Walmart等HTML结构较规范的平台;对JS-heavy站点(如部分Shopify独立站)需额外集成浏览器自动化;类目无限制,但服装/3C/家居等高频调价类目收益更显著。
OpenClaw(龙虾)怎么开通/注册/接入?需要哪些资料?
OpenClaw无需注册、无中心化账号体系,属于纯本地部署工具。接入只需:一台运行Ubuntu 24.04 LTS的服务器(或本地开发机)、Git权限、Python环境、目标网站公开URL及对应CSS选择器。不涉及资质审核、合同签署或KYC材料。
结尾
OpenClaw(龙虾)重装需紧扣Ubuntu 24.04环境特性,参数务必匹配目标页面结构与业务需求。

